RICHMOND, Va. (WWBT) - With a little more than a week left in early voting, Richmond’s Office of Elections has extended the hours for in-person voting.

Starting Friday, weekday hours for early voting will be 8:30 a.m. through 5 p.m. Saturday hours for Oct. 27 and Nov. 4 are 9 a.m. to 5 p.m.

Voters in the city can cast their ballots at the following locations through Nov. 4:

  • Office of Elections: 2134 West Laburnum Ave.
  • City Hall: 900 East Broad St.
  • Hickory Hill Community Center: 3000 East Belt Blvd.

Richmond’s Office of Elections says more than 7,000 people have already voted.
